The Ladies of Charity (LOC) held a Christmas party last December 15 for the beneficiaries of their feeding program at Libis Elementary School. A hundred first and second- graders from Libis Elementary School are currently in the program. With recommendation from the school administration, beneficiaries had been chosen based on nutritional needs, and their family and financial background.


LES principal Chelma Cabatic opened the program with welcome remarks and extended her thanks to Christ the King Parish for its continuing support for the school. The kids were given a special Jollibee treat of fried chicken and spaghetti. Some of the ladies also donated fresh apples and chocolates for the children.

The children prepared a song followed by a dance number. Each child left the Christmas party with a goodie bag.

Two weeks earlier, on November 28, seven CTK parishioners who are regulars in the CTK morning exercise group at St. Luke’s Room decided to band together and share their blessings with the kids of Libis Elementary School. In coordination with LOC, they brought food and cheer to the 100 children under the CTK-LOC feeding program. The exercise group is headed by LOC ladies Melanie Aquino and Tessie Saulog. The other ladies who chipped in included: Irene Almario, Digna Pastor, Nellie Alleje, Diana Gozum, and Marcia Fong.
